Things I had forgotten

I’m back after a couple weeks off getting used to Baby Boy Munchkin. During that time, I discovered that there were many things that I had forgotten about having a newborn around. The Munchkin is such a little girl now, that her “baby” days are far behind her.

So, a quick list of things that I’ve had to relearn about having an infant:
1) Sleeping in blocks of three hours or less.
2) Lanolin – the nursing mom’s best friend.
3) Feeling like I have nuclear warheads strapped to my chest.
4) Always have the burp cloth nearby.
5) Don’t change the baby until after he’s done eating – there could always be more behind that last rumble down below.
